Staged Air Volume (SAV™) with Variable Fre-
quency Drive
The Staged Air Volume (SAV) system utilizes a Variable Frequen-
cy Drive (VFD) to automatically adjust the indoor fan motor
speed in sequence with the unit's ventilation, cooling and heating
operation. Per ASHRAE 90.1-2016 standard, during the first stage
of cooling operation the SAV system will adjust the fan motor to
provide 66% of the design airflow rate for the unit. When the call
for the second stage of cooling is required, the SAV system will al-
low the design airflow rate for the unit established (100%). During
the heating mode, the SAV system will allow total design airflow
rate (100%) operation. During ventilation mode, the SAV system
will operate the fan motor at 66% speed. Figure 78 shows the Vari-
able Frequency Drive. See Fig. 79 for the VFD location.

MULTI-SPEED VFD DISPLAY KIT (FIELD-INSTALLED
ACCESSORY)
NOTE: The Remote VFD Keypad is part of the Multi-Speed VFD
display kit (P/N: CRDISKIT002A00), which is a field-installed
accessory. It is not included with the 50LC size 14-26 base units.
The VFD keypad as shown in Fig. 80 consists of the following
sections:
Alphanumeric Display
The LCD display is backlit with 2 alphanumeric lines. All data is
displayed on the LCD (see Fig. 81).
Menu Key
Use the Menu key to select between Status, Quick Menu or Main
Menu. The triangle icon at the bottom of the LCD display indi-
cates the currently selected mode (see number 5 in Fig. 81).
Navigation Keys and Status LEDs
The Navigation keys and Status LEDs are detailed in Fig. 82.
Operation Keys and LEDs
Figure 83 details the functions of the Operating keys. An illumi-
nated yellow LED above the key indicates the active key.
